France`s import shipments of indium phosphide compound semiconductor in 2024 saw a shift in concentration levels from high to moderate compared to the previous year. The top exporting countries to France for this product were Germany, Japan, China, USA, and Italy. Despite a challenging CAGR of -8.5% from 2020 to 2024, there was a slight improvement in the growth rate from 2023 to 2024 at -0.65%. This data indicates a more stable market environment for indium phosphide compound semiconductor imports in France in 2024.

The France indium phosphide compound semiconductor market is experiencing steady growth due to the increasing demand for advanced technologies in various sectors such as telecommunications, electronics, and healthcare. Indium phosphide semiconductors offer high electron mobility, low noise, and high frequency capabilities, making them ideal for applications in high-speed communication systems, optical networking, and photonic devices. The market is driven by the rising adoption of 5G technology, the growing need for high-performance electronic devices, and the focus on energy-efficient solutions. In the France indium phosphide compound semiconductor market, one of the main challenges faced is the high cost of production and manufacturing processes. Indium phosphide is a relatively expensive material compared to other compound semiconductors, leading to increased overall production costs. Additionally, there are limited suppliers of high-quality indium phosphide in the market, which can lead to supply chain disruptions and price fluctuations. Another challenge is the complexity of the material itself, requiring specialized expertise and equipment for processing and manufacturing, which can further add to the overall costs and complexity of production. Overall, these challenges can hinder the growth and adoption of indium phosphide compound semiconductors in the France market.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
